Save to Pinterest A rich, ultra-creamy dip combining savory ground beef, zesty tomatoes, black beans, and melty cheddar, all gently simmered in your slow cooker. Finished with a swirl of sour cream and a sprinkle of fresh cilantro, its the perfect party snack warm, hearty, and irresistibly scoopable with tortilla chips.

Ingredients
- 1 pound (450 g) ground beef: savory and hearty base
- 1 package (8 oz / 225 g) cream cheese, softened: adds ultra creaminess
- 1 cup (115 g) shredded cheddar cheese: rich flavor and meltiness
- 1 cup (240 ml) sour cream: tangy finishing swirl
- 1 can (10 oz / 285 g) diced tomatoes with green chilies, undrained: zesty and slightly spicy
- 1 can (15 oz / 425 g) black beans, rinsed and drained: hearty texture and protein
- 1 tablespoon chopped fresh cilantro (optional, for garnish): fresh herb accent
- 1 packet (1 oz / 28 g) taco seasoning mix: Tex-Mex spice blend
- 1 cup (240 ml) salsa (mild or spicy, as preferred): flavor enhancer
- Tortilla chips (ensure gluten-free, if needed): for serving and scooping
Instructions
- Step 1:
- In a skillet over medium heat, cook the ground beef until browned, breaking it into small crumbles. Drain excess fat.
- Step 2:
- Transfer the cooked beef to the slow cooker. Add cream cheese, diced tomatoes with green chilies (with juice), shredded cheddar cheese, black beans, taco seasoning mix, and salsa. Stir to combine well.
- Step 3:
- Cover and cook on LOW for 3 4 hours, stirring once or twice if possible, until the mixture is hot and the cheeses are fully melted.
- Step 4:
- About 10 minutes before serving, stir in the sour cream until completely incorporated.
- Step 5:
- Taste and adjust seasoning if desired.
- Step 6:
- Garnish with chopped fresh cilantro just before serving, if using.
- Step 7:
- Serve warm with tortilla chips or your favorite dippers.

Required Tools
Skillet slotted spoon or spatula slow cooker (3 4 quart minimum) measuring cups and spoons mixing spoon
Allergen Information
Contains Milk (cream cheese cheddar sour cream) may contain soy check taco seasoning and possible gluten check taco seasoning and chips. Contains legumes (black beans). Always check labels for hidden allergens.
Nutritional Information
Calories 310 Total Fat 19 g Carbohydrates 16 g Protein 16 g

Questions & Answers
- → Can ground turkey substitute for beef?
Yes, ground turkey or chicken can be used for a lighter variation while maintaining rich flavors.
- → How do I add extra heat to the dip?
Incorporate spicy salsa or diced jalapeños during cooking for a spicier kick.
- → Is this dish suitable for gluten-free diets?
When using certified gluten-free seasoning and chips, this dish fits gluten-free preferences.
- → Can I prepare this ahead of time?
Yes, assemble ingredients in the slow cooker insert, refrigerate, and cook a few hours before serving.
- → What are good dippers for this dish?
Tortilla chips are classic, but crunchy vegetables or bread can also be enjoyable choices.
- → How should leftovers be stored?
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days; reheat gently before serving.
